Slope Formula The slope of the line between two points (x1,y1) ( x 1, y 1) and (x2,y2) ( … WebFormula for the slope using two points We can find the formula for the slope by using the coordinates of two points that are part of the line. The slope equals the change in y divided by the change in x. Therefore, if we have the points A= (x_ {1}, y_ {1}) A = (x1,y1) and B = (x_ {2}, y_ {2}) B = (x2,y2), the slope formula is: Formula for the slope

Web19 jul. 2024 · Type Point holds integer X and Y, so your slope is also integer and is equal to: 100/40 = 2 (integer math). Change slope calculation to: var slope = (double) (p2.Y-p1.Y)/ (p2.X-p1.X); To have slope as floating point variable.
